Job description

Job Title: Plant Mechanic

Location: Kilsyth

Pay Rate: £18.63

Start Date: ASAP

Job Type: Permenant

Hours: Monday to Thursday 0800-1630 & 0800-1530 Friday

Minimum of 39 hours per week

Overtime available

Main Responsibilities
  • Diagnose and resolve technical issues with plant and equipment, sharing knowledge and using initiative while on‑site.
  • Conduct and accurately record routine plant inspections.
  • Perform scheduled servicing in line with manufacturer specifications.
  • Carry out pre‑through examination inspections to ensure equipment compliance.
  • Provide familiarisation, guidance, and support to apprentices and operators on the safe operation and correct maintenance of plant.
  • Advise on, or seek guidance for, plant modifications and development in line with Change Control procedures.
  • Identify and recommend opportunities to introduce new technology.
  • Train, mentor, and support the development of team members.
  • Maintain the company vehicle and its contents to ensure full compliance.
  • Respond promptly to unforeseen mechanical issues on‑site, including outside normal working hours when required.
  • Monitor and replenish spare parts carried in the company vehicle as necessary.
Requirements
  • Will be required to travel across Scotland
  • A clean driving licence
  • Level 2 VQ Plant maintenance and repair
